Accommodation Description:
With its full timber beams and open log fires The Crown is the perfect retreat for a romantic weekend break.

During the week the combination of 21st century comfort and 16th century tradition make The Crown a popular location for business.


This charming hotel also features a landscaped garden/patio area.

Set in the heart of the rolling Chiltern countryside and yet only forty minutes from London.

Both mainline and underground stations service the Crown and there are excellent road links to the M25, M4 and M40 motorways.

Much favoured as a honeymoon destination the Crown?s four-poster suites offer the ultimate romantic setting.

The hotel features 23 traditionally decorated rooms while a brand new wing has seen the introduction of 14 more contemporary rooms, styled by one of the UK?s leading interior designers.

All rooms in the new wing are fully equipped with TV, CD, direct-dial telephone and modem socket.

The Crown has introduced a new relaxed dining concept with an informal menu.The Crown offers a varied lounge menu throughout the day with meals available from 12 noon through until 10pm.

In the summer you can enjoy alfresco coffee, lunch or drinks under the shade of an umbrella in the garden or courtyard.

And don?t miss the Crown?s delicious afternoon cream teas served in the Elizabethan Lounge, a great way to round off a day?s sightseeing or shopping!

Directions
From the M25 Exit the M25 at junction 18 and take the A404. Follow the signs for Old Amersham, go down Stanley Hill and at the bottom of the hill turn right. At the roundabout where a superstore is on your right hand side go straight ahead. At the next two mini-roundabouts go straight ahead you should see the Crown Hotel on the left-hand side opposite the Market Hall. From the M40 Exit the M40 at junction 2. Follow the signs for Beaconsfield, and from Beaconsfield follow the signs for Amersham. This should bring you down Gore Hill and at the bottom of the hill a superstore should be in front of you. Turn left at the roundabout into the High Street go over 2 mini-roundabouts and the Crown Hotel should be located on your left directly opposite the Market Hall. Directions to The Crown Hotel Car Park After the zebra crossing take the next left at the mini-roundabout (Wheildon Street). Go along until you reach the Nags Head public house and the car park entrance should be on your right.
